Hoosiers Host Dartmouth, Illinois State

BLOOMINGTON, Ind. - The No. 61 Indiana men's tennis team welcomes No. 41 Dartmouth and Illinois State for a doubleheader on Sunday March 2.
The Hoosiers (7-6) will play Dartmouth at 10:00 a.m. and Illinois State at 3:00 p.m. at the IU Indoor Tennis Center.
Last week Indiana lost a close match against Vanderbilt and rebounded with a 6-1 victory over Toledo.
Dartmouth comes into the match having won six of their last eight matches, most recently falling 4-3 against Memphis. Dartmouth features the No. 15 doubles pairing of Cameron Ghorbani and Brendan Tannebaum.
After dropping three of their first four matches, Illinois State has responded with three consecutive victories, most recently a 4-3 win over Western Michigan, which Indiana beat 6-1 on Feb. 7.
The Hoosiers have nine of their next 11 matches at home, where they are 6-3 so far this season.
